This is the mail archive of the binutils-cvs@sourceware.org mailing list for the binutils project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

[binutils-gdb] [GOLD] clone assert breakage


https://sourceware.org/git/gitweb.cgi?p=binutils-gdb.git;h=7790bd6c748fc8e46c621b065562729735114f6b

commit 7790bd6c748fc8e46c621b065562729735114f6b
Author: Alan Modra <amodra@gmail.com>
Date:   Fri Sep 22 15:11:12 2017 +0930

    [GOLD] clone assert breakage
    
    	* resolve.cc (clone): Fix got_offset_list test.

Diff:
---
 gold/ChangeLog  | 4 ++++
 gold/resolve.cc | 4 ++--
 2 files changed, 6 insertions(+), 2 deletions(-)

diff --git a/gold/ChangeLog b/gold/ChangeLog
index b805b81..216bb27 100644
--- a/gold/ChangeLog
+++ b/gold/ChangeLog
@@ -1,5 +1,9 @@
 2017-09-22  Alan Modra  <amodra@gmail.com>
 
+	* resolve.cc (clone): Fix got_offset_list test.
+
+2017-09-22  Alan Modra  <amodra@gmail.com>
+
 	* powerpc.cc (Target_powerpc<64,*>::powerpc_info): Set
 	is_default_stack_executable false.
 
diff --git a/gold/resolve.cc b/gold/resolve.cc
index b85bbc8..d447ef0 100644
--- a/gold/resolve.cc
+++ b/gold/resolve.cc
@@ -928,8 +928,8 @@ Symbol::clone(const Symbol* from)
   // We aren't prepared to merge such.
   gold_assert(!this->has_symtab_index() && !from->has_symtab_index());
   gold_assert(!this->has_dynsym_index() && !from->has_dynsym_index());
-  gold_assert(this->got_offset_list()->get_list() == NULL
-	      && from->got_offset_list()->get_list() == NULL);
+  gold_assert(this->got_offset_list() == NULL
+	      && from->got_offset_list() == NULL);
   gold_assert(!this->has_plt_offset() && !from->has_plt_offset());
 
   if (!from->version_)


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]